What are the side effects of Teserpaturev?

15 July 2024
Teserpaturev, a novel oncolytic virus therapy, is an emerging treatment in the field of oncology. As with any medical treatment, it is essential to understand the potential side effects before considering it as an option. Here, we will explore the side effects associated with Teserpaturev based on current clinical data and patient reports.

One of the primary side effects observed in patients receiving Teserpaturev is flu-like symptoms. These can include fever, chills, fatigue, and muscle aches. These symptoms typically occur due to the immune system's response to the viral therapy and usually subside within a few days. Patients often find relief through over-the-counter med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en, but it is advised to consult with a healthcare provider before taking any additional medications.

Injection site reactions are another common side effect. Patients may experience redness, swelling, pain, or warmth at the site where the virus is administered. These reactions are generally mild to moderate in intensity and temporary. Applying a cold compress to the injection site and keeping it clean can help minimize discomfort.

Gastrointestinal issues, such as nausea, vomiting, and diarrhea, have also been reported among patients. These side effects can range from mild to severe and may require medical intervention if they become persistent or unmanageable. Staying hydrated and following a bland diet may alleviate some of these symptoms.

Some patients have experienced respiratory symptoms, including cough, shortness of breath, and nasal congestion. These symptoms are usually mild and resemble those of a common cold. However, if respiratory symptoms worsen or become severe, it is crucial to seek medical attention promptly.

Another significant consideration is the potential for immune-related side effects. Because Teserpaturev functions by stimulating the immune system to attack cancer cells, there is a risk of autoimmune reactions. These reactions can manifest as rashes, thyroid dysfunctions, or even more severe conditions such as colitis or hepatitis. Continuous monitoring and regular blood tests are often required to catch these side effects early and manage them effectively.

Moreover, there is a possibility of experiencing neurological side effects, although these are less common. Patients may report headaches, dizziness, or even seizures in rare cases. Any neurological symptoms should be reported to a healthcare provider immediately, as they may require urgent attention.

Hematological side effects, such as changes in blood cell counts, have also been documented. Patients may experience anemia, leukopenia, or thrombocytopenia. Regular blood tests are essential for monitoring these conditions and ensuring they do not reach critical levels that could impact overall health.

It's important to note that the severity and occurrence of side effects can vary widely among individuals. Factors such as the patient's overall health, the stage and type of cancer being treated, and concurrent therapies can all influence the side effect profile. Therefore, personalized medical advice from oncologists and healthcare providers is crucial in managing and mitigating these side effects.

In conclusion, while Teserpaturev offers a promising avenue for cancer treatment, it is accompanied by a range of potential side effects that require careful consideration and management. Patients should be well-informed and work closely with their healthcare team to navigate the complexities of this innovative therapy.
